Fence Sealing in Tacoma, WA
Fence sealing services involve applying protective treatments to fences to prevent damage from moisture, UV rays, and pests. This process is suitable for various types of fences, including wood, vinyl, and composite materials, and helps extend their lifespan and maintain their appearance. Homeowners often seek fence sealing when they want to preserve the integrity of their fencing, reduce the need for repairs, or improve its resistance to weather-related wear. Before requesting this service, property owners typically want to understand the different sealing options available, the best timing for application, and how sealing can benefit their specific fence material.
It is important for property owners to consider the current condition of their fence, including any existing damage or wear, as this can influence the sealing process. Proper preparation, such as cleaning the fence beforehand, may be necessary to ensure the sealant adheres effectively. Additionally, homeowners should inquire about the types of sealants used, their durability, and whether any maintenance will be required after sealing. Understanding these factors can help in making an informed decision about protecting and enhancing the longevity of a fence.

Common Fence Sealing Jobs
Wood Fence - sealing helps protect against moisture and weather damage, extending the fence’s lifespan.
Vinyl Fence - sealing prevents dirt buildup and maintains the fence’s appearance over time.
Chain Link Fence - applying sealant reduces rust and corrosion, especially in damp environments.
Privacy Fence - sealing enhances durability and helps resist warping or cracking.
Picket Fence - sealing guards against rot and insect damage, preserving the fence’s integrity.
Decorative Fence - sealing preserves paint or stain, keeping decorative features looking their best.
Fence Sealing Questions
What is fence sealing? Fence sealing involves applying a protective coating to help prevent damage from moisture, UV rays, and other environmental factors.
Which types of fences benefit from sealing? Wood, composite, and certain vinyl fences can all benefit from sealing to extend their lifespan and maintain appearance.
How often should a fence be sealed? Typically, fences should be sealed every 1 to 3 years, depending on material and exposure to the elements.
What are the advantages of sealing a fence? Sealing can help prevent rotting, fading, and cracking, preserving the fence’s structural integrity and visual appeal.
